Plasma cell labeling index and beta 2-microglobulin predict survival independent of thymidine kinase and C-reactive protein in multiple myeloma.
Explore this paper's citation graph
Summary
PCLI and beta 2M measured at diagnosis are independent prognostic factors and must be considered when interpreting the results of clinical trials and should be helpful in counseling patients and in designing new trials.
